Air Policing: Poland puts on its FA-50 aircraft new weapons

FA-50 training and combat aircraft, armed with AIM-9 Sidewinder missiles, will be able to carry out tasks for aircraft surveillance. Poland has an F-16 fighter, but seeks to strengthen air defense using FA-50 training and combat aircraft. To this end, these AIM-9 rockets are equipped for the Polish Air Force in various modifications in order to fully meet the needs of the Air Force, including the tasks for the protection of airspace.

Polak also recalled that the FA-50PL aircraft, which has, in particular, Phantom Strike with active electronic scanning, will be adapted from the very beginning to use AIM-9x missiles already available in the Air Force.

In addition, the current FA-50GF aircraft to the FA-50PL configuration is planned to be adapted. Moreover, the Polish FA-50 is now able to carry some weapons of the class "Air-Earth", similar to that it is already and used on F-16 fighters. Experts on this regard noted that the FA-50 training and combat planes are largely compatible with the F-16, so part of their main weapons is interchangeable.
